.. _style_guide: Style Guide ----------- WATTS is written in Python 3. Style for Python code should follow `PEP 8`_. Python code should be annotated with type hints according to `PEP 484`_. Docstrings for functions and methods should follow numpydoc_ style. Python code should work with all currently `supported versions`_ of Python. Prefer pathlib_ when working with filesystem paths over functions in the os_ module or other standard-library modules.
